Focusing on Your Well-being: Easy Ways to Boost Your Mental Health
It's crucial to prioritize your well-being, especially when it comes to your mental health. Even small changes can make a big difference in how you feel.
Here are some simple strategies you can incorporate into your daily click here routine:
* Practice activities that bring you joy and relaxation. This could include anything from reading, listening to music, spending time in nature, or pursuing hobbies.
* Create time for regular exercise. Physical activity is a proven mood booster and stress reliever.
* Cultivate strong social connections. Spending time with loved ones and building meaningful relationships can provide support and improve your overall well-being.
* Emphasize getting enough sleep. When you're well-rested, you're better able to cope with stress and maintain a positive outlook.
* Engage in mindfulness techniques such as meditation or deep breathing exercises. These practices can help calm your mind and reduce anxiety.
Remember that taking care of your mental health is an ongoing journey. Be patient with yourself, celebrate your successes, and don't hesitate to seek professional help if you need it.
